Title: Masaru Sawaguchi: Innovator in Vehicle Battery and Fuel Supply Technologies
Introduction
Masaru Sawaguchi is a notable inventor based in Saitama, Japan. He has made significant contributions to the fields of vehicle battery cooling devices and fuel supply systems. With a total of 2 patents, his work reflects a commitment to enhancing automotive technology.
Latest Patents
One of Sawaguchi's latest patents is a vehicle battery cooling device. This invention aims to provide efficient cooling for high-power batteries, even in situations where ordinary cooling methods fail. The device incorporates a cooling system that includes a heat exchanger and a sub-radiator, managed by a battery controller that processes temperature sensor data. This innovation ensures that battery temperatures remain stable under various conditions.
Another significant patent is for a fuel supply apparatus and fuel supply module. This system features a main tank and a sub-tank located within the main tank. The sub-tank is equipped with a supporting bracket that holds a fuel supply pump and a jet pump. The jet pump utilizes negative pressure to draw fuel from the main tank into the sub-tank, ensuring efficient fuel delivery to the engine.
